**Key Responsibilities of the Role**:

- Management of Site Safety in conjunction with the project team and the Mercury Safety Advisor. This will include the set-up, management of and closing out of the safety file
- Management of Site QA, specifically with regards to the Mechanical package including set up, management and close out of file
- Management of Project Schedule in conjunction with Mercury Project team, consulting Engineer and Client requirements
- Management of all costs associated with your package including:

- Mercury Electrical Team
- Sub-contractors
- Material deliveries and goods receipting.
- Plant and Equipment
- Variations
- Valuations
- The junior engineers in your group will report on schedule progress to the planners.
- You are required to mentor the junior members of your team. The project PM and/or Director will assist in providing guidance in this regard.
- Ensure that the assigned procurement person has a full buy-out schedule in place for your discipline, and that all materials and equipment are being purchased and delivered to site on schedule.
- Management of all day-to-day site operations
- Management of sub-contractor activities including tracking progress against schedule and manpower levels. Ensure that there is a weekly minute meeting with sub-contractor.
- Management of the Mercury “In Progress” snagging system ensuring that the supervisors return weekly punch lists where applicable.
- Issue direct labour hours and sub-contractor hours to time administrator for tracking centrally.
- Attendance at Site Meetings, Internal Project Reviews, Engineering Reviews, Planning and Co-ordination Meetings and Handover Meetings
- Close out of all project items including Final Account, O & M Manuals, Punch List, Safety File, QA File, Material and Plant re-locations, Project Plan - all with the support of the site project manager
- Upload to the project Filekey system, with the support of the project QS, internal weekly progress report rolled up from project supervisors report. This will highlight progress percentage complete based on WBS codes and any concerns. It should also highlight any risk elements within the control of Mercury, e.g.: late deliveries.
- Issue internal weekly progress report, to the Project Manager, highlighting areas not available, and delays, shortage of design, third party hold ups and percentage. This will be rolled up into the external Project report.
- Ensure all Sub-contractor documentation including safety documentation is maintained up to date and filed for future reference.
- Close out of all project items including Final Account, O & M Manuals, Punch List, Safety File, QA File, Material and Plant re-locations, Project Plan - all with the Support of your Project team.
- Issue weekly safety stats & project labour projections.
- Hold weekly commercial meetings with the commercial team to ensure all variations are being captured and costs issued to the client.
- Develop and implement company procedures with your team.
- Ensure change management is handled correctly (Cost & Programme).
- All other duties associated with this role.

**Essential Criteria for the Role**:

- An engineering qualification or relevant work experience
- Good Computer skills in word, excel etc.
- Fluent English
- Flexible to travel
- A trade background
- Proven record of co-ordinating and managing large projects
- A minimum of 5 years in a Supervision role
